I did a bit of surfing and discovered the following kit made by TSR (Munroe) here:

A-727 Case Repair Bearing
[FONT=Arial, Helvetica, sans-serif]Year 1962 up. This bearing will repair cases damaged by the inner overrunning clutch race hitting the inside rear of the case. Includes bearing and instructions. Machining required.

The "machining required" note causes some anxiety, but apparently this issue is sufficient to warrant a repair kit. I sent an email to Munroe asking him about it.
